What Exactly Is Mumbai Smart Matka?

Mumbai Smart Matka is one of India’s most widely followed number-based guessing markets. It runs multiple sessions throughout the day, and each session produces an open number, a close number, a jodi (two-digit combination), and a panel (three-digit group). Thousands of enthusiasts — from Agartala to Ahmedabad — track these numbers daily, studying frequency, repetition, and pattern behaviour.

Here is how the core structure breaks down:

  • Open Panel — A three-digit number declared at the start of each session (e.g., 278)
  • Open Ank — The last digit of the open panel (e.g., 8 from 278)
  • Close Panel — The three-digit number declared at session close (e.g., 459)
  • Close Ank — The last digit of the close panel (e.g., 9 from 459)
  • Jodi — Combination of open ank + close ank (e.g., 89)
  • Full Result Format — Written as: 278-89-459

Once you understand this structure, reading any smart matka result becomes intuitive. The confusion most beginners face is purely about terminology — once that clicks, everything else follows.

Honest Pros and Cons of Following Mumbai Smart Matka Daily

I believe in giving people both sides of the picture. Here is my genuine assessment after years of studying this space:

What You Genuinely Gain

Sharpened pattern recognition. Studying smart matka result trains your brain to notice numerical clusters, cycles, and anomalies. These are transferable cognitive skills — the same instincts that help data analysts, poker players, and statisticians.

Community engagement. Thousands of people discuss smart matka mumbai result every single day. The shared language, the debates, the “did you see that jodi repeat?” conversations — there is a real social layer here that many participants genuinely enjoy.

Free access to rich historical data. A decade of result history sits openly in the public domain. For anyone studying probability distributions, combinatorics, or number theory casually, this is a surprisingly rich dataset.

Entertainment value. At its core, checking mumbai smart matka result today is engaging and fast-paced. Done in a disciplined way (10 minutes, no money involved), it is genuinely entertaining.

What You Need to Watch Out For

Addictive refresh loops. Checking results every 20 minutes is a real trap. I have seen enthusiasts describe checking their phone during meals, meetings, and late at night. That is a warning sign worth taking seriously.

Result delays and corrections. Public smart matka result data sometimes updates with a 5–15 minute lag, and minor corrections do occur. This creates frustration and, for anyone making real-money decisions, real danger.

Financial risk is severe. This is the one I want to state loudly and clearly. Anyone who converts pattern study into actual betting is taking a serious financial risk. The house edge in matka-style markets is structurally unfavourable to players. Long-term financial loss is the statistical expectation, not the exception.

Legal complexity. Even passively viewing matka results can create legal ambiguity in certain Indian states. Know your local laws before engaging with any matka-related content.

Emotional volatility. Favourite numbers not appearing, “near misses,” hot streaks ending — these create genuine emotional responses. Without clear mental boundaries, the psychological cost adds up.

How to Build Your Own Smart Matka Result Tracker

If you are serious about studying mumbai smart matka patterns, building your own tracker is far more valuable than relying on anyone else’s chart. Here is a simple setup that works:

Step 1 — Create a spreadsheet. Open Excel or Google Sheets. Set up columns for: Date, Session, Open Panel, Open Ank, Close Panel, Close Ank, Jodi.

Step 2 — Log results daily. Spend 5 minutes after the evening session recording that day’s smart matka mumbai result across all three sessions. Consistency matters more than volume here.

Step 3 — Build a frequency tally. Add a separate sheet with ank frequency (0–9) for both open and close positions. Update it as you add daily results.

Step 4 — Create a jodi grid. A 10×10 grid where rows = open ank and columns = close ank. Every time a jodi appears, mark that cell. After 30 days, hot cells become visually obvious.

Step 5 — Calculate 7-day and 15-day moving averages. Use a simple AVERAGE formula over the open ank column. Watch for divergence between the two averages.

After 45 days of consistent logging, you will have a genuinely personalised dataset that no external chart can replicate. That is the real value of building your own tracker.
